What are the elements that make a great current day redemption story?

One key element is a clear starting point of downfall. For example, if it's a story about an alcoholic, showing how bad their drinking problem was. Then, there should be a moment of realization, like when they see how their actions are affecting their family. Another important part is the effort put in for change. If they are trying to get better, they need to work hard at it, like going to therapy regularly. And finally, the end result should be positive, like they are sober and leading a healthy life.

What are the common elements in a modern day redemption story?

One common element is a fall from grace. This could be due to personal mistakes like drug use, legal issues, or bad behavior. For example, like in the case of Lindsay Lohan who had multiple legal and personal problems. Another element is self - reflection. The person realizes they need to change and starts to look at their own actions. Also, there is often a support system involved. It could be family, friends, or a mentor. For instance, when an addict goes to rehab, the counselors and fellow addicts in recovery can be part of that support system. And finally, there is the aspect of making amends. They try to fix the relationships they damaged and start anew.

What are the key elements of the Current Day Radium Girls Story?

One key element is the health consequences. The Radium Girls suffered from severe radiation - related diseases. Another is the corporate irresponsibility at that time. Also, the fight for justice by the victims and their families is an important part of the story in the current day as it led to changes in safety regulations.
